RE: beck the elder (was "here is...")
Page ripped off Beck? C'mon,all the English guitar heros got most of
their
ideas from black bluesman from the US. Clapton usually sounded like
Freddie
King but he played an Albert King thing pretty much note for note on
Strange
Brew. Then covered Born under abad sign so Albert could get some
royalties.
nd started hireing Freddy to open ,to try and pay him back.Page sounds
like
he heard alot of Earl Hooker. Zep never really gave credit for lyrics and
riffs from blues tunes,and they didn't really hire people to open to try
and
expose them to audience like other groups did.I
The english guys could play and did creative thing sand brought modern
production values to the blues, but in guitar hero days, guys like Luther
Allison ,Magic Sam and Buddy Guy could out play all the English cats
,including Beck who for my money wasn't much of a blues player though he
was good at rave ups,-didn't get interesting until fusion. I like Peter
Green the best of th english blues players,but take wy the BB King
licks,and you still have real feeling ,genuine soul,but not too much
musical
vocabulary.
